Cello Concerto: I. Introduction & Allegro is a song by George Perle, released on 2018-02-16. It is track number 8 in the album Perle: Orchestral Music (1965-1987). Cello Concerto: I. Introduction & Allegro has a BPM/tempo of 133 beats per minute, is in the key of E min and has a duration of 7 minutes, 56 seconds.
